The given table of values shows a linear relationship.

x 1 3 5 7 9
y 8 14 20 26 32

What is the rate of change for this relationship?

The rate of change (slope) for a linear relationship can be found by taking the difference in the y-values divided by the difference in the corresponding x-values.

In this case, the change in y from x=1 to x=9 is 32-8=24, and the change in x is 9-1=8. Therefore, the rate of change is:

rate of change = (change in y) / (change in x) = 24/8 = 3

So the answer is A. 3.
